Liaison Medical Evacuation and Repatriation
Plan Detail
Plan Administrator: Seven Corners | AM Best Rating: A- "Excellent" | Underwriter: Nationwide Insurance Company
-
Plan best suited - Non-US students studying in USA.
-
Ages - 31 days to 64 years.
-
Coverage length - Minimum 15 days to maximum 365 days.
-
ID card - Apply online to get ID card in email.
-
Renew - Renew online, by phone, by email, by fax.
Exclusions
EXCLUSIONS AND LIMITATIONS
For Accidental Death and Dismemberment, Emergency Medical Evacuation, Repatriation of Mortal Remains, this insurance does not cover:
-
Suicide or attempt thereof while sane or self destruction or any attempt thereof while insane;
-
Disease of any kind; Bacterial infections except pyogenic infection which shall occur through an accidental cut or wound; (Only applicable for Accidental Death & Dismemberment)
-
Hernia of any kind;
-
Injury sustained while the Insured Person is riding as a pilot, student pilot, operator or crew member, in or on, boarding or alighting from, any type of aircraft;
-
Injury sustained while You are riding as a passenger in any aircraft (a) not having a current and valid Airworthy Certificate and (b) not piloted by a person who holds a valid and current certificate of competency for piloting such aircraft;
-
Any consequence, whether directly or indirectly, proximately or remotely occasioned by, contributed to by, or traceable to, or arising in connection with: a. war, invasion, act of foreign enemy hostilities, warlike operations (whether war be declared or not), or civil war;
-
mutiny, riot, strike, military or popular uprising insurrection, rebellion, revolution, military or usurped power.
-
any act of any person acting on behalf of or in connection with any organization with activities directed towards the overthrow by force of the Government de jure or de facto or to the influencing of it by terrorism or violence;
-
martial law or state of siege or any events or causes which determine the proclamation or maintenance of martial law or state of siege (hereinafter for the purposes of this Exclusion called the “Occurrences”). Any consequence happening or arising during the existence of abnormal conditions (whether physical or otherwise), whether directly or indirectly, proximately or remotely occasioned by, or contributed to by, traceable to, or arising in connection with, any of the said Occurrences shall be deemed to be consequences for which the Underwriter shall not be liable under this Policy except to the extent that the Insured Person shall prove that such consequence happened independently of the existence of such abnormal conditions;
-
Service in the military, naval or air service of any country;
-
Flying in any aircraft being used for or in connection with acrobatic or stunt flying, racing or endurance tests;
-
Flying in any rocket-propelled aircraft;
-
Flying in any aircraft being used for or in connection with crop dusting or seeding or spraying, firefighting, exploration, pipe or power line inspection, any form of hunting or herding, aerial photography, banner towing or any experimental purpose;
-
Flying in any aircraft which is engaged in any flight which requires a special permit or waiver from the authority having jurisdiction over civil aviation, even though granted;
-
Illness of any kind;
-
Being under the influence of alcohol or having taken drugs or narcotics unless prescribed by a legally qualified Physician or surgeon;
-
Injury occasioned or occurring while You are committing or attempting to commit a felony or to which a contributing cause was You being engaged in an illegal occupation;
-
While riding or driving in any kind of competition;
-
Pregnancy, childbirth, miscarriage or abortion;
-
This plan does not insure against loss or damage (including death or injury) and any associated cost or expense resulting directly from the discharge, explosion or use of any device, weapon or material employing or involving nuclear fission, nuclear fusion or radioactive force, or chemical, biological, radiological or similar agents, whether in time of peace or war, and regardless of who commits the act.
-
Benefits attributable to injury or illness during the first 30 days of coverage for persons who enroll in this plan while confined to a Hospital, a convalescent, nursing, or rest home or facility, or a home for the aged, a place mainly providing Custodial, Educational, or Rehabilitative Care, a hospice or a facility mainly used for the Treatment(s) of drug addicts or alcoholics at the time of enrollment. (Only applicable for Emergency Medical Evacuation and Repatriation of Remains)
